Hochladen von Dateien mit dem Paper Clip Rails Plugin

Dies ist einer der nützlichsten Stecker (Rails-Plugin) Dies kann in Ihrer Bewerbung verwendet werden, wenn Sie eine Datei als Anhang zu Ihrer Bewerbung hochladen müssen. Es ist recht einfach zu verwenden und mit Hilfe des Büroklammer-Gerüsts können Sie die Funktion zum Hochladen von Dateien ganz einfach nutzen. Nachfolgend habe ich die Schritte zum Erstellen erklärt Eine einfache Anwendung mit Gerüsten, die die Datei-Upload-Funktion mithilfe des Paperclip-Plugins ermöglicht.

Schritte: Installieren Sie die erforderlichen Gems, um das Paperclip-Plugin mit dem unten genannten Befehl auszuführen. $ gem-Quellen -a http://gemcutter.org http://gemcutter.org zu Quellen hinzugefügt $ sudo gem install view_mapper View_mapper-0.2.0 erfolgreich installiert 1 Gem installiert Installation der RI-Dokumentation für view_mapper-0.2.0... Installation RDoc-Dokumentation für view_mapper-0.2.0...

1. Zuerst müssen Sie eine Rails-App erstellen und die Einstellung „database.yml“ ändern und Dinge festlegen, um das Plug-in in $rails student -d mysql zu installieren

2 Dann müssen Sie einfach das Paperclip-Plugin mit dem unten genannten Befehl in Ihrer Anwendung installieren. $ ./script/plugin install git://github.com/thoughtbot/paperclip.git 3. Sobald das Plugin installiert ist, möchte ich Ihnen zeigen, wie Sie ein einfaches Gerüst mit der Funktion zum Anhängen von Büroklammerdateien erstellen. Erstellen Sie einfach ein einfaches Gerüst und probieren Sie es aus. $ ./script/generate scaffold_for_view Schülername:string branch:string comment:string --view paperclip:photo Dann müssen Sie $ rake db:create und $ rake db:migrate eingeben. Dadurch wird die Funktion zum Anhängen von Büroklammerdateien erstellt. Führen Sie einfach $ script/server aus und überprüfen Sie es. Das Display sieht genauso aus wie das Bild, das ich am Anfang erwähnt habe.

Nehmen Sie Kontakt mit uns auf.

Abonnieren Sie die neuesten Updates

zusammenhängende Posts

Hinterlasse einen Kommentar

Deine E-Mail-Adresse wird nicht veröffentlicht. Erforderliche Felder sind mit * markiert

de_DEGerman